Operations Jobs in Wyoming: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ies in Wyoming sponsor visas for operations roles?

Energy and natural resources companies are the most active sponsors for operations positions in Wyoming. Employers like Sinclair Oil Corporation, Arch Resources, and various oilfield services contractors have filed Labor Condition Applications for operations-related titles including production supervisors, logistics coordinators, and plant operations managers. Large infrastructure and utilities firms operating in the state also periodically sponsor for specialized operations talent not available locally.

Which visa types are most common for operations jobs in Wyoming?

The H-1B visa is the most common visa for operations roles that require a bachelor's degree in a relevant field such as industrial engineering, supply chain management, or business operations. The TN visa is an option for Canadian and Mexican nationals in qualifying occupational categories. Some senior operations roles may qualify for the L-1A intracompany transferee category if the candidate is transferring within a multinational organization.

Which cities in Wyoming have the most operations visa sponsorship jobs?

Cheyenne and Casper account for the majority of operations sponsorship activity in Wyoming. Cheyenne, as the state capital, hosts corporate headquarters, logistics hubs, and government-adjacent operations functions. Casper is the center of Wyoming's oil and gas industry, making it the primary location for production operations, field management, and supply chain roles. Gillette, in Campbell County, also sees activity tied to coal mining operations.

Are there any state-specific considerations for operations visa sponsorship in Wyoming?

Wyoming's economy is heavily concentrated in energy, mining, and agriculture, which shapes which operations roles attract sponsorship. Employers must pay the prevailing wage for the specific occupation and county under Department of Labor rules, and Wyoming's lower population density means the overall volume of sponsorship opportunities is smaller than in larger states. Candidates with specialized experience in extraction, energy infrastructure, or industrial operations are best positioned here.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ored operations jobs in Wyoming?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
